Compete with Pablo Dapena and it will be the first time that they coincide in a medium distance test

After his Ironman distance debut in June in Australia, Javier Gómez Noya will compete again on Saturday 28 July in Prague in the middle distance triathlon belonging to the Challenge circuit.

After a few days of rest, he resumed the training sessions with the main objective of Hawaii Ironman October in mind, but without discarding other triathlons:

"I want to go back to competitions. After recovering from the Ironman I am now in a period of much training, so I could not have very good feelings in Prague. But I want to make a good competition, I will go out as always to give everything. It will be very hot and there will be a good level of rivals, but what will be a great test to know my current state".

The triathlon will start at 16: 00 (same time in Prague as in Spain), with the Vltava river running through the city as the core of the competition.

The exit and the transition zones will be one of the islands of the river connected to both margins by the historic Bridge of the Legions. After the 2.000 meters of swimming in the river, the 90 kilometers of cycling will be in two laps with almost all flat along the riverbank, except one climb in each three-kilometer lap with 150 meters of ascent.

While the 21 kilometers of the third phase will be three laps crossing several times the Vltava by the classic bridges of the city.

Among the rivals stands out his friend and training partner, the also Galician Pablo Dapena (recent Long Distance World Champion of the International Federation in Denmark) in what is going to be, after many triathlons of other distances the first time they coincide in the half Ironman distance.
